Hadley Phillips is a Program Manager specializing in Strategic Community Partnerships at the Greater Vancouver Chamber, where involvement began in November 2019. Prior roles included Member Engagement & Event Specialist and Member Engagement & Event Coordinator within the same organization. Prior experience includes an internship as an Event Intern at Simple Pleasures Events from March 2019 to June 2019. Hadley Phillips holds a Bachelor's degree in Integrated Strategic Communications from Washington State University Vancouver and an Associate of Arts degree from Clark College. Educational background includes attendance at Hudson's Bay High School.

Founded in 1890, the Greater Vancouver Chamber (GVC) is a non-profit organization aimed at advancing and strengthening the regional business community through member services, public affairs advocacy, and community building. The Chamber is a supportive alliance of diverse member businesses, individuals, and organizations, working together toward long-term business prosperity. The Greater Vancouver Chamber of Commerce is the heart of Clark County’s business community, advocating for sound, sensible and dynamic policies that ensure a vital economic climate while improving Vancouver’s infrastructure and quality of life.
